Is accommodation available for International/Overseas students?
A. In general International students compete with local students for the accommodation vacancies that the Housing Service receives and advertises. Some private providers prefer to have Internationals only and some do not specify a preference. International students are often seen as able to pay higher rental than local students so it is always wise to make some price comparisons before applying for or accepting a place. A recent trend, particularly in the inner city and Central Business District areas is to provide large complexes of self-contained fully furnished student apartments. We have listed some of these facilities in the Student Hostels section. These are marketed to International students and are quite expensive.
